Type
ORACLE
Validation date
2024-02-21 14:42: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0377,
    "usd": 0.04075
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00016A61751BC9C635C8C0F6D501476DE5C36082AAA62580BDF908BB957D20FA55D1

Previous signature

F47B1F2F5A3B0C62A26926BA911D7FFD10917B2BDE5F8B7C79EF066B695AE2D0D403D83C00D248BF15DE3CAA53609EFD9358D069BE4B808473FB55EE159F9108

Origin signature

304602210097D4B354C8015B8D55039B5D2A1F007E356B5F422B47B279903B3A9A93885050022100DBF4708690C7502537AC30AA02C0B6BD1E855155B45F563937206E989AF9C11D

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

00941A82D57D71267C0E2E797D2ED8C987A2621EC98311D386FA411CB51416BD8D

Coordinator signature

90EBE9341C70F20A06A3CF7002897E963BE70334B10406881841534AC626A8776AE20BDF994A5EA8876589271BE9DE0A8E09F955068C2B51E8BA2C3FF3F56002

Validator #1 public key

0001976A7B8B5D01066680A0DB69001F4CC23B4599A97F58C448D9217346B6C3C1F6

Validator #1 signature

1E62C925C12C411CC762405919D2B67A489F5EE824561FAB3A8A7540D089E477BE16A29B9CB4D1FAE42C91D4899112FFA1483169E6262427816909898F874F04

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

3EF18156A1B1FD2C8D3A5C19FA19AF1260E7F5B821E959B2F16062DEBC4FCED05B0C289DB22C462C45927BEE02066D63D58CC2DF5C3430F68C6156C80A217801